未経験からではLinuCの取得は難しい?
他の資格に比べてLinuCの難易度はどれくらいなんだろう?
LinuCの学習難易度は、大きく分けて初級者向け、中級者向け、上級者向けの3つです。順番に取得を目指すことで効率的にLinuxの知識とスキルを身につけられます。
この記事では、次のレベル別にLinuCの難易度をわかりやすく解説します。
LinuC取得に向けた効率的な学習方法も紹介するので、ぜひ参考にしてください。
なお、次の記事ではそもそもLinuCとはどんな資格なのか、その特徴を難易度や取得するメリットも交え詳しく解説しているのでよければ参考にしてください。
→ LinuCはどんな試験?難易度や取得するメリット、勉強方法も解説
この記事の監修者
フルスタックエンジニア
音楽大学卒業後、15年間中高一貫進学校の音楽教師として勤務。40才のときからIT、WEB系の企業に勤務。livedoor(スーパーバイザー)、楽天株式会社(ディレクター)、アスキーソリューションズ(PM)などを経験。50歳の時より、専門学校でWEB・デザイン系の学科長として勤務の傍ら、副業としてフリーランス活動を開始。 2016年、株式会社SAMURAIのインストラクターを始め、その後フリーランスコースを創設。現在までに100名以上の指導を行い、未経験から活躍できるエンジニアを輩出している。また、フリーランスのノウハウを伝えるセミナーにも多数、登壇している。
本記事の解説内容に関する補足事項
本記事はプログラミングやWebデザインなど、100種類以上の教材を制作・提供する「侍テラコヤ」、4万5,000名以上の累計指導実績を持つプログラミングスクール「侍エンジニア」を運営する株式会社SAMURAIが制作しています。
また、当メディア「侍エンジニアブログ」を運営する株式会社SAMURAIは「DX認定取得事業者」に、提供コースは「教育訓練給付制度の指定講座」に選定されており、プログラミングを中心としたITに関する正確な情報提供に努めております。
記事制作の詳しい流れは「SAMURAI ENGINEER Blogのコンテンツ制作フロー」をご確認ください。
未経験からLinuCの取得は難易度が高い
未経験からLinuCの資格を取得する場合、難易度はかなり高いでしょう。LinuCでは、システムのセットアップ、管理、トラブルシューティングなど、Linuxの深い知識や実践スキルを問われるため、基本的な操作から高度なタスクまで幅広い学習が必要です。
したがって、まったくの未経験からLinuC取得を目指す場合、十分な学習時間と実践経験が必要です。
初心者が合格するためには、学習時間の確保と取得に向けた努力が必要なのは間違いありません。
【レベル別】LinuCの難易度
ここからは、次のレベル別にLinuCの難易度を解説します。
LinuC レベル1:初級者向けの資格
受験の前提条件 | 実務経験や前提資格の保有は不要 |
試験実施言語 | 日本語・英語 |
受験費用 | 1試験あたり1万6,500円 |
試験実施方式 | コンピュータベーストテスト(CBT)。主にマウス選択。キーボード入力問題も一部あり。実技・面接なし。 |
問題数 | 約60問 |
試験時間 | 90分(5分はアンケートのための時間で、実質の試験時間は85分) |
出題範囲 | 101試験の範囲、102試験の範囲 |
日時・会場 | 全国の試験センター、またはオンライン受験(OnVUE受験) |
認定要件 | 101試験と102試験の2試験に5年以内に合格 |
学習期間の目安 | 1~3ヶ月 |
確認できるスキルレベル | Linuxシステムの構築・運用・管理の専門家を認定(クラウド環境やオンプレミス環境) |
LinuC レベル1は、Linuxに関する基礎知識やコマンド、基本的な仮想化技術やセキュリティ・ネットワークの知識が必要ですが、それほど高度な知識は必要ありません。初級者向けの資格であり、難易度も低めです。
普段からLinuxを利用している方であれば、Linuxの基本的なコマンドやファイルシステム、仮想化技術やセキュリティ・ネットワーク・オープンソースなどの知識を学ぶことで、LinuC レベル1の試験に合格できます。
LinuC レベル1の合格率は70%以上と高く、初めてLinuxに触れる方でも、LinuC レベル1の資格取得を目指すことで、システムの運用・管理における基礎的な知識やスキルが身につくでしょう。
LinuC レベル2:中級者向けの資格
受験の前提条件 | 実務経験や前提資格は必要ありません。レベル2の試験を先に受験することは可能ですが、レベル2認定を取得するには先にレベル1認定が必要です。 |
試験実施言語 | 日本語・英語 |
受験費用 | 1試験あたり1万6,500円 |
試験実施方式 | コンピュータベーストテスト(CBT)。主にマウス選択。キーボード入力問題も少数。実技・面接なし。 |
問題数 | 約60問 |
試験時間 | 90分(5分はアンケートのための時間で、実質の試験時間は85分) |
出題範囲 | 201試験の範囲、202試験の範囲 |
日時・会場 | 全国の試験センター、またはオンライン受験(OnVUE受験) |
認定要件 | LinuCレベル1の認定を保持し、201試験と202試験の2試験に5年以内に合格すると、LinuCレベル2に認定されます。受験の順序は問いません。 |
学習期間の目安 | 3~6ヶ月 |
確認できるスキルレベル | LinuCレベル2は、Linuxを用いたクラウドやオンプレミスでのシステム・ネットワーク構築、応用的なシステム管理、サーバー構築の知識を総合的に評価します。 |
LinuC レベル2は、中級者向けの資格で、難易度はやや高めです。Linuxを実際に運用している方であれば、LinuC レベル2の試験に向けて、
- Linuxといったサーバー構築に関する知識や経験
- 仮想マシンやコンテナの仕組み
- アーキテクチャの基礎
- シェルスクリプトの作成技術
などの学習が必要です。
また、過去の試験問題を解いたり、模擬試験を受けたりすることで、自分の知識やスキルを確認できます。
LinuC レベル2の合格率は比較的低く、十分な試験対策を行わなければ合格できません。しかし、LinuC レベル2を取得することで、Linuxを含むシステム開発に関するより高度な知識やスキルを身につけられますよ。
LinuC レベル3:上級者向けの資格
LinuC レベル3は、Linuxに関する高度な知識や経験が必要で、試験の難易度も高いです。Linuxを実際に開発や運用している上級者レベルのエンジニアであっても、LinuC レベル3の試験に合格できるかどうかは難しいといわれるほどです。
LinuC レベル3の試験問題としては、Linuxのカーネルのカスタマイズや高度なネットワークの設定、セキュリティの評価などが出題されます。
LinuC レベル3の合格率は非常に低く、非常に高いスキルと経験が必要です。しかし、LinuC レベル3を取得することで、Linuxに関する非常に高度な知識やスキルを身につけられます。
LinuC レベル3の取得により、Linuxエンジニアとしてさらなるキャリアアップにつながるでしょう。
LinuCシステムアーキテクト:上級者向けの資格
受験の前提条件 | ・実務経験や前提資格は不要 ・認定には「LinuCレベル2」の取得が必要 |
試験実施言語 | 日本語(2023年12月現在) |
受験費用 | 2万7,500円 |
試験実施方式 | コンピュータベーストテスト(CBT)。主にマウス選択。キーボード入力問題も少数。実技・面接なし。 |
問題数 | 約40問 |
試験時間 | 90分(5分はアンケートのための時間で、実質の試験時間は85分) |
出題範囲 | SA01・SA02の試験範囲 |
日時/会場 | 全国の試験センター、またはオンライン受験(OnVUE受験) |
学習期間の 目安 | 6~12ヶ月 |
認定要件 | ・LinuCレベル2の認定保持 ・SA01試験/SA02試験の2試験を5年以内に合格 |
確認できるスキルレベル | 決められた要件に基づいた処理方式から具体的な実装までを設計でき、実際に動くシステムを構築できる |
LinuCと他の資格の難易度を比較
Linuxに関する資格は複数存在し、それぞれの試験内容や難易度は異なります。
ここからは、次の資格と比べつつ、LinuCの難易度を紹介します。
LPIC
LPICは、Linuxシステムの管理や運用に必要な高度な知識やスキルを認定する資格です。LPICには、初級者向けの資格から上級者向けの資格まで展開されており、順に取得できます。
初級者向けの資格は、Linuxの基本的な知識があれば取得できますが、上級者向けの資格では、より高度な知識やスキルが必要とされるため、難易度が高くなります。
LinuCとLPICは、どちらもLinuxに関する資格であり、初級者向けの資格はどちらの資格でも比較的易しいです。しかし、上級者向けの資格になると、システムアーキテクトの試験がある点から、LPICに比べLinuCの方が高度な知識やスキルが必要で難易度が高くなるでしょう。
下記は、LinuCとLPICの比較表です。
Red Hat認定資格
Red Hat認定資格は、Linuxシステムの管理や運用に必要な高度な知識やスキルを認定する資格です。
Red Hat社が提供する試験を受け、合格することで、Red Hat Enterprise Linuxの管理や運用に必要なスキルを証明できます。
RHCSA(Red Hat Certified System Administrator)やRHCE(Red Hat Certified Engineer)など、複数のレベルがあり、受験費用や試験時間も異なります。自分の目的や目標に合わせて、どちらの資格を取得するか検討しましょう。
下記の表では、RHCSA認定試験とLinuC レベル1を比較しています。
Linux Foundation認定資格
Linux Foundation認定資格は、アメリカに本拠地を置く非営利団体が行う資格試験です。日本ではあまり知られていませんが、世界的には非常に評価されている資格です。
この試験は、今のITの流れやトレンドがきちんと取り入れられており、ブロックチェーンやコンテナ、仮想技術などのテーマが含まれています。
他のLinux関連の資格(LPICやLinuC)と比べると、Linux Foundationの試験の方が難しいです。
試験の形式は、実際に手を動かして問題を解決するスタイルです。2022年には日本語のサポートは終了しましたが、試験自体は日本語で受けられます。
高難易度のLinuCに合格する4ステップ
Linuxに関する認定資格の中でも高難易度のLinuCに合格するためには、以下のステップを参考にしてください。
それぞれ、詳しく解説します。
なお、下の記事ではLinuCの取得に向けたおすすめの勉強法を、必要な学習時間も交え詳しく解説しているので、あわせて参考にしてください。
→ LinuCの勉強法ガイド!必要な学習時間や取得に向けたコツも紹介
STEP1:Linuxの全体像を知るため書籍で情報収集する
Linuxに関する書籍を読むことで、Linuxの基本的な知識を身につけられます。たとえば、Linuxの基本的な知識を身につけたい場合は「Linux入門ノート」や「Linuxサーバ構築入門」などの書籍がおすすめです。
これらの書籍には、Linuxの基本的な知識、コマンド、ネットワークの知識が詳しく説明されています。また、Linuxの実践的な知識を身につけたい場合は「Linuxサーバー構築・運用ガイドブック」や「Linuxシステム管理バイブル」などの書籍がおすすめです。
Linuxに関する書籍は、初心者から上級者まで、さまざまなレベルのものがあります。書籍を読んで、Linuxの全体像をつかみ、実践的な知識やスキルを身につけましょう。
以下の記事では、LinuC取得におすすめの参考書を紹介しているので、あわせて参考にしてください。
STEP2:LInuxのシステムを実際に触ってみる
Linuxのシステムを実際に触ることは、Linuxに関する知識やスキルを身につける上で非常に重要です。Linuxのシステムを実際に触る方法としては、下記のようなものがあります。
- Linuxの仮想環境を構築する
- LinuxのライブCDを使用する
- Linuxを導入したPCを使用する
Linuxの仮想環境を構築する場合は、VirtualBoxやVMwareなどの仮想化ソフトを使用します。これらのソフトを使用することで、WindowsやMacなどのOS上でLinuxを動作できます。
また、LinuxのライブCDを使用する場合は、CDやUSBメモリにLinuxのイメージファイルを書き込み、そのメディアから起動することで、Linuxを使用可能です。
STEP3:問題集や過去問を繰り返し解く
問題集を繰り返し解くことで、情報が定着します。エビングハウスの忘却曲線によれば、情報を学習した直後は記憶が定着しやすく、時間が経つにつれて徐々に忘れてしまうことが知られています。
つまり、LinuCに必要な知識やスキルを学習した直後は、その情報が脳に定着しやすいため、習得したことをすぐに活用できるのです。
そのため、定期的に問題集を解いたり模擬試験を受けたりすることで、情報を定着させられ、試験当日に自信を持って臨めます。ただし、時間が経つにつれて忘れてしまうため、繰り返し学習することが大切です。
下記の記事では、おすすめのLinuC問題集と過去問(例題解説)サイトを紹介しているので、あわせて参考にしてください。
STEP4:わからないことを聞ける環境を作る
わからないことを聞ける環境を作ることはとても大切です。なぜなら、学習は1人での取り組みだけでは限界があるためです。
独学での勉強も大切ですが、疑問点や不明点を持ったときに、それを尋ねられる場所がないと、学習の定着にもつながらないうえ、挫折しやすくなるでしょう。
そこで役立つのが、コミュニティや学習スクールです。このような場所では、同じ目的を持った人たちが集まっており、互いに助け合いながら学びを深められます。
また、自らの疑問や悩みを共有することで、他者とのコミュニケーションが深まり、一緒にスキルアップを目指していくことも可能です。
LinuCの難易度に関するよくある質問
LinuCを受験する過程で、さまざまな疑問や不安を感じることは少なくないはずです。最後に、LinuCの難易度についてよくある質問とその回答を紹介します。
これらの質問と回答を参考に、試験の準備に役立ててください。
LinuCとLPICなど複数の資格を習得する必要はありますか?
LinuCとLPICは、Linuxに関する資格であり、それぞれ異なるレベルの知識やスキルを認定します。複数の資格を習得することで、より幅広い知識やスキルを身につけられます。
ただし、取得に必要な費用や時間・労力の考慮はもちろん、合格に向けた試験勉強を通じてどんなスキルを身につけたいのかを考えたうえで、自分に適した資格を選択することが重要です。
プログラミング未経験でも合格できますか?
LinuCの取得には、Linuxに関する深い知識や経験が必要ですが、プログラミング未経験でも合格は可能です。LinuCの試験問題は、Linuxに関する基礎的な知識やスキルを問うものが多く、プログラミングの知識は必要ありません。
ただし、試験の難易度が高いため、Linuxに関する深い知識や経験が必要となることは覚えておきましょう。
LinuCは家からも受けられる?
LinuCの試験はオンラインでの受験が可能で、自宅など好きな場所でも試験を受けられます。ただし、オンラインでの受験を選ぶ際には、安定したインターネット環境を整える必要があります。
また、試験の際のID確認などもあるため、事前準備は念入りに行いましょう。
まとめ
この記事では、LinuCの学習難易度や効率的な学習方法を紹介してきました。LinuCには3つのレベルがあり、それぞれ難易度が異なります。
そのため、自分のスキルに合ったレベルを選択することが大切です。また、高い難易度に挑戦することで、キャリアアップの機会につながるでしょう。
弊社が運営する侍エンジニアでは、Linuxに関する悩みや相談に無料で対応しています。プロのエンジニアがあなたの悩みに対して丁寧にお答えします。
ぜひこの機会に、侍エンジニアの無料相談サービスをご活用ください。